Ducati signs Jack Miller for 2021

Jack Miller will step up to the factory Ducati team for the 2021 MotoGP season, the Bologna-based Italian motorcycle manufacturer has announced on Wednesday. The Ducati team has caused a stir in MotoGP’s coronavirus-triggered shutdown period, announcing that Jack Miller has earned a promotion to the Italian company’s main team from next year. The Townsville-born motorcycle racer joined MotoGP in 2015 when Honda signed him to its LCR team. After competing with the Japanese manufacturer for three years, Miller joined the Ducati’s Pramac Racing team.
